I next thought of another and much simpler test, but one which,
by virtue of its very simplicity, could not be exposed to any
elaborate and farfetched suspicions. I saw on one of the shelves
in the stable a panel of cards, about the size of an octavo
volume, each bearing an arabic numeral on one of its sides. I
once more asked my good friend Krall, whose courtesy is
inexhaustible, to leave me alone with his pupil. I then shuffled
the cards and put three of them in a row on the spring-board in
front of the horse, without looking at them myself. There was
therefore, at that moment, not a human soul on earth who knew the
figures spread at the feet of my companion, this creature so full
of mystery that already I no longer dare call him an animal.
Without hesitation and unasked, he rapped out correctly the
number formed by the cards. The experiment succeeded, as often as
I cared to try it, with Hanschen, Mohammed and Zarif alike.
Mohammed did even more: as each figure was of a different colour,
I asked him to tell me the colour--of which I myself was
absolutely ignorant--of the first letter on the right. With the
aid of the conventional alphabet, he replied that it was blue,
which proved to be the case. Of course, I ought to have
multiplied these experiments and made them more exhaustive and
complicated by combining, with the aid of the cards and under the
same conditions, exercises in multiplication, division and the
extracting of roots. I had not the time; but, a few days after I
left, the subject was resumed and completed by Dr. H. Hamel. I
will sum up his report of the experiments: the doctor, alone in
the stable with the home (Krall was away, travelling), puts down
on the black-board the sign + and then places before and after
this sign, without looking at either of them, a card marked with
a figure which he does not know. He next asks Mohammed to add up
the two numbers. Mohammed at first gives a few heedless taps with
his hoof. He is called to order and requested to be serious and
to attend. He then gives fifteen distinct taps. The doctor next
replaces the sign + by X and, again without looking at them,
places two cards on the blackboard and asks the horse not to add
up the two figures this time, but to multiply them. Mohammed taps
out, "27," which is right, for the black-board says, "9 X 3." The
same success follows with other multiplication sums: 9 X 2, 8 X
6. Then the doctor takes from an envelope a problem of which he
does not know the solution: fourth root of 7890481. Mohammed
replies, "53." The doctor looks at the back of the paper: once
more, the answer is perfectly correct.
